Bulk upload allows a user to mass import product data or product media into Surefront. Bulk Product Upload
To upload products in bulk you can use the Bulk Upload feature. At the top of the Catalog page select Upload to begin:
1. Here is a quick overview of the Bulk Upload Utility:
In the first section, choose whether you are wanting to upload the Product Data or the Media associated with existing products:
At the bottom of the page we have a quick overview of how the data needs to be organized for a successful upload. Be sure to have your first row labeled with unique column names so our system will be able to successfully map your item's information correctly.
*Quick Note, only the Item# field is required and the only field that also needs to be unique. Meaning you can load a spreadsheet and only upload the fields you want in the system in the following screen.
2. Once the data is configured properly upload a single file by Dragging and Dropping or by Browsing for that file.
Spreadsheets can be in .csv, .xls, .xlsm, or .xlsx format. Only the first sheet will be used for the upload.
We recommend uploading into a Category specifically for uploads like this:
Or segmenting your data into several uploads specific to individual Categories and using a tag to be able to quickly identify the newly uploaded data.
Once the Category and Tags have been indicated and the file uploaded to the utility we are ready to select Get Started
3. After selecting the Get Started Button you will be redirected to this page while your data is loading in the background:
This window gives a quick overview/reminder for how to map the columns for the import. Select the Get Started button to start mapping your columns for the import.
To map a column of data select the Add Mapping button and a side window will appear on the right hand side of the screen with possible matches to existing fields. If there are no matches or if its a new field you can create a new field during the import:
At the bottom of the screen you can see how many products are new vs existing products based on the Item#
If you are uploading to bulk update products, another window will appear showing the old value vs the new value. Be sure to double check to ensure you aren’t accidentally overriding important values! (Previous values can be checked in the Events tab of the individual product). If bulk updating using the feature we also recommend creating a Catalog backup just in case data needs to be reverted to the previous values.You can accomplish this by going to Catalog Management here:
4. Once all your columns that you are wanting to upload have been mapped select the Upload Mapped:
Now you should be able to go to the Catalog and see all your new products!
For Media Upload:
With this tool we can create new products or upload to existing products.
Two major differences between the Media upload and the Product Data upload main page are:
You can choose to create new products or upload to existing
By selecting Upload to an existing product the system will automatically match the file name of the media to the value passed in the Bulk Product Upload for the Image File Names
By selecting Upload and Create a New Product you can use the image to create a new product using the file name as the Item#
The Drag & Drop Media or Browse supports multiple uploads of a wider variety of file types
After the File Names have been mapped using the Bulk Product Upload (process for that can be found here), we are ready to upload the associated Media.
The acceptable Media types are:
Static Images - .jpg, .jpeg, .png
Raster Images - .gif, .tif, .tiff
PDFs
PowerPoint - .ppt, .pptm, pptx
3D Models - .glb, .gltf
Adobe Illustrator - .ai
Adobe Photoshop - .psd
After you have indicated all the files you are uploading (the full number of files will be indicated next to the Get Started button) select Get Started and your files will be uploaded.
